# frozen_string_literal: true
module Nanoc::Helpers
module Generic
#
# Check if NANOC_ENV is set to production
#
def production?
ENV['NANOC_ENV'] == 'production'
end
#
# Check if NANOC_ENV is set to production and the branch is the default one.
# For things that should only be built in production of the default branch.
# Sometimes we don't want things to be deployed into the stable branches,
# which they are considered production.
#
def production_and_default_branch?
ENV['NANOC_ENV'] == 'production' && ENV['CI_DEFAULT_BRANCH'] == ENV['CI_COMMIT_REF_NAME']
end
#
# Find the current branch. If CI_COMMIT_BRANCH is not defined, that means
# we're working locally, and Git is used to find the branch.
#
def current_branch
if ENV['CI_COMMIT_REF_NAME'].nil?
`git branch --show-current`.tr("\n", '')
else
ENV['CI_COMMIT_REF_NAME']
end
end
#
# Check if CI_PROJECT_NAME is 'gitlab-docs', or nil which implies
# local development. This can be used to skip portions that we
# don't want to render in one of the upstream products.
#
def gitlab_docs_or_local?
ENV['CI_PROJECT_NAME'] == 'gitlab-docs' || ENV['CI_PROJECT_NAME'].nil?
end
#
# Control display of survey banner. See README.md#survey-banner
#
def show_banner?
@items['/_data/banner.yaml'][:show_banner]
end
#
# Returns global nav sections.
#
def get_nav_sections
@items['/_data/navigation.yaml'][:sections]
end
#
# Get the top-level section for a page, based on the global navigation.
#
def docs_section(path)
path = path[1..] # remove the leading slash
get_nav_sections.each do |section|
section_title = section[:section_title]
return section_title if section[:section_url] == path
section.fetch(:section_categories, []).each do |category|
return section_title if category[:category_url] == path
next unless category[:docs]
return section_title if section_exists?(category[:docs], path)
end
end
nil
end
def section_exists?(docs, path)
docs.each do |doc|
return true if doc[:doc_url] == path
sub_docs = doc[:docs]
next unless sub_docs
return true if section_exists?(sub_docs, path)
end
false
end
end
end
